gpt4 book ai didi

python-3.x - 在经过处理的织物中水平计数白色簇

转载 作者:太空宇宙 更新时间:2023-11-03 22:17:05 25 4
gpt4 key购买 nike

我处理了一种织物 Material ,得到如下图所示的图像:

原图:

enter image description here

处理过的图像:

enter image description here

现在,我想找出连续的白色簇数。如果所有的簇都是均匀的并且完全水平,我会运行一个循环来计算强度的升高和下降以找到簇的数量,但事实并非如此。如果我通过上述方法取几行的中值/平均值,所需的答案相差很大。

在行不必完全水平的约束下,有没有什么方法可以准确地计算它们?或者遵循任何方法会使任务更简单吗?

最佳答案

我还在进一步考虑这个问题,但就目前而言,ImageMagick 似乎在校正图像方面做得很好。就在终端(或 Windows 上的命令提示符):

 convert fabric.jpg -deskew 50% result.jpg

enter image description here

这是一个动画,说明如果将图像从 -20 度旋转到 +20 度会发生什么情况,在右侧我显示每行的投影(行总和)。当左侧变为水平时,请注意最右侧的列:

enter image description here

关于python-3.x - 在经过处理的织物中水平计数白色簇,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56585981/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com